Clean city to be built thru well-planned waste management: Ctg mayor


Published : 21 Aug 2025 08:48 PM

Chattogram City Corporation (CCC) Mayor Dr Shahadat Hossain said, a clean and modern city will be built through well-planned waste management. 

He said this at a programme near to the CCC office at Tigerpass in the city on Wednesday. At the programme, Abul Khair Group of Industry provided 10 diesel-powered TomToms and 41 vans to CCC.

The mayor said, "This contribution by Abul Khair Group as part of corporate social responsibility will further accelerate our activities and will be helpful in the progress of building a clean city."

He called on wealthy individuals and industrial establishments and said that if not only government initiatives but also the well-off class of the society and corporate institutions come forward, it will be possible to quickly transform Chattogram into a clean, modern and developed city.

CCC mayor also talked about not only waste management, but also the overall development activities of the city. 

He said, "I have completed about 50 percent of the work to resolve waterlogging with the cooperation of everyone who took charge of the post of mayor. InshaAllah, the remaining work will be completed quickly and the citizens will enjoy better results next year."

Former Chattogram City Mayor Mohammad Manjur Alam, CCC Chief Executive Officer Sheikh Muhammad Touhidul Islam, Chief Cleaning Officer Commander Ikhtiar Uddin Ahmed Chowdhury, Deputy Chief Cleaning Officer Pranab Kumar Sharma and various officials and public representatives were present at the time.
